Plastics piping systems for the supply of gaseous fuels. Unplasticized polyamide (PA-U) piping systems jointed by solvent cement - Fittings1 Scope This part of ISO 17467 specifies the physical and mechanical characteristics of fittings made from unplasticized polyamide (PA U) in accordance with ISO 17467 1, intended to be buried and used for the supply of gaseous fuels for maximum operating pressure up to and including 4 bar.
